lomavuokraus/deploy/env.sh
2025-11-24 17:15:20 +02:00

19 lines
629 B
Bash
Executable file

#!/usr/bin/env bash
# ---- Container registry ----
export REGISTRY="registry.halla-aho.net"
export REGISTRY_REPO="thalla/lomavuokraus-web"
# ---- Kubernetes base settings ----
export DEPLOYMENT_NAME="lomavuokraus-web"
export PROD_NAMESPACE="lomavuokraus-prod"
export STAGING_NAMESPACE="lomavuokraus-staging"
# ---- Domains and cert-manager issuers ----
export PROD_HOST="lomavuokraus.fi"
export STAGING_HOST="staging.lomavuokraus.fi"
export PROD_CLUSTER_ISSUER="letsencrypt-prod"
export STAGING_CLUSTER_ISSUER="letsencrypt-staging"
# ---- Ingress class (k3s ships with Traefik by default) ----
export INGRESS_CLASS="traefik"